What's better than taking three Kiss Sidewinder rebreathers in a cave like we did in our Cenote Outland video (check the cenote playlist)? That's right, taking no less than 4 SIDEWINDERS in the water at the same time.
This is beautifully decorated cave that I was first introduced to at the beginning of 2023. In January, I had a chance to go back with Martin Frizza of Go Dive Mexico and my friends Joana and Hugo.
Aside from decorations, you can also find remains of a mammoth's skeleton in this cave - just need to know where to look. It's mind-boggling to imagine how these things got there in the first place.

Never ever do you want to find yourself in a cave without a continuous guideline back to the surface, whether it's a line you lay yourself as you're exploring or a line that others have laid in an already explored cave. So, in this video, you can see the shadow cast by the line in the bottom left quadrant right at the beginning. After about 10 seconds, you can see the shadow of the line in the bottom right quadrant. Once you see it, it becomes easier to find, I think. It's actually one of the toughest things about taking video during a cave dive to watch the line, avoid missing markers, while staying on top of a rebreather - oh, yes, and also trying to shoot a decent frame! 😅
